- Abstract
The article focuses on the construction of English playwright William Shakespeare's identity in the First Folio, highlighting the interplay of his Englishness and whiteness as foundational elements. It mentions the historical and disciplinary contexts, exposing how this portrayal of Shakespeare as universal is contingent upon the erasure of transnational and transhistorical textual networks.
